[ ] Step 7 — TrackPulse chip reader, signing key rotation. After both custodians from the Redfern timing crew confirm the old key is revoked, insert the ceremony card and power-cycle the reader at the finish gantry. The device will prompt for recovery credentials before accepting the new key. When prompted, type the passphrase shown below exactly as written.

unlock words, fawig-bagef: olidor-holir-istox-holath-tamys-quenion-giliel

Subject: Access arrangements for the Fennick prototype workshop

Dear team assistants,

From Thursday, the prototype workshop on the mezzanine of the Calder Building is operational again following the electrical inspection. Please note that assistants booking machine time for their teams must confirm slots with the workshop steward at least a day ahead, and remind attendees that safety glasses are mandatory past the yellow line. The workshop door keypad has been reprogrammed; the new code appears below.

staff pass of baweg-bawep = bdg-AIU-1

Runbook 7.3 — Schema registry account recovery

Applies to the Eventloom schema registry service account. If the account is locked, event producers can still publish against cached schemas; consumers fail on new versions only. Do not rotate the signing key during recovery. Steps: confirm lockout in the Hollowmere audit log, freeze schema promotions, notify the on-call reviewer, then initiate recovery from the break-glass console. Validation deploys should be held until access is restored. Complete the recovery by entering the passphrase below.

unlock words, bawef-kahap: sorax-sorir-quenys-aldok